IM钱包API详解:如何高效集成和使用

                发布时间:2025-01-26 06:36:54
                ## 内容主体大纲 1. 引言 - 什么是IM钱包API? - IM钱包API的背景与意义 2. IM钱包API的基本功能 - 钱包管理功能 - 交易处理功能 - 安全与隐私保护 - 多平台支持 3. IM钱包API的技术架构 - API架构设计 - 数据库管理 - 接口协议与标准 4. 如何集成IM钱包API - 准备开发环境 - 认证与授权流程 - 使用示例代码 - 处理错误与调试 5. IM钱包API的最佳实践 - 安全性考量 - 性能 - 兼容性建议 6. IM钱包API的应用案例 - 电子商务平台 - 社交媒体应用 - 游戏行业的使用 7. IM钱包API的未来发展趋势 - 区块链技术的持续创新 - 监管政策的变化 - 用户体验的改善 8. 结论 - IM钱包API的重要性与潜在影响 ## 详细内容 ### 1. 引言 #### 什么是IM钱包API?

                IM钱包API (Internet Money Wallet API) 是一种允许开发者与数字钱包应用程序进行交互的应用程序接口。通过这种接口,开发者可以在他们自己的应用程序或网站中嵌入钱包功能,使用户能够安全地存储、转账和管理他们的数字资产。IM钱包API在数字经济中发挥着日益重要的作用,尤其是在电子商务和区块链应用场景下。

                #### IM钱包API的背景与意义

                随着数字货币和虚拟资产的流行,越来越多的企业和个人希望能够方便地管理这些资产。IM钱包API的出现,使得不同的平台能够轻松集成数字钱包功能,提升用户体验和操作便利性。此外,IM钱包API还在多平台整合中发挥着关键作用,从而促进了数字经济的进一步发展.

                ### 2. IM钱包API的基本功能 #### 钱包管理功能

                IM钱包API的核心功能之一是钱包管理。用户可以通过API创建、查看和删除钱包,并管理钱包内的多种数字资产。这种功能使得用户能够灵活地处理他们的资产,无论是购买、出售还是简单的资产储存。

                #### 交易处理功能

                IM钱包API还提供了强大的交易处理功能,包括发送和接收资产、查询交易状态以及生成交易记录。通过简单的API调用,开发者可以让用户轻松进行交易,无需了解底层技术细节。

                #### 安全与隐私保护

                安全性是数字钱包应用的重中之重。IM钱包API集成了多种安全机制,包括加密算法、双重身份验证和权限控制等,以确保用户数据的安全性和隐私保护。开发者在使用API时必须遵循相关的安全规范,以最大程度地保护用户资产。

                #### 多平台支持

                IM钱包API通常支持多种平台,包括Web、移动应用和桌面应用。无论用户使用何种设备,IM钱包API都能提供一致的体验,确保用户能够轻松访问和管理他们的数字资产。这样的多平台支持大大增强了API的实用性。

                ### 3. IM钱包API的技术架构 #### API架构设计

                IM钱包API的架构设计应考虑到可扩展性和灵活性。API通常采用RESTful架构,允许开发者通过HTTP请求进行数据操作。开发者可以使用GET、POST、PUT和DELETE方法来执行不同的操作,这种设计使得API的使用更加直观。

                #### 数据库管理

                IM钱包API背后的数据库管理同样至关重要。开发者需要使用高效的数据库系统来存储用户信息、交易记录等敏感数据。这里建议采用关系型数据库和非关系型数据库的结合,以实现更高的查询效率和更灵活的数据存储方式。

                #### 接口协议与标准

                IM钱包API应该遵循开放的接口协议和标准,以确保与其他系统的兼容性。常用的接口标准如JSON-RPC和SOAP等,它们为API的调用和数据交互提供了可靠的基础。

                ### 4. 如何集成IM钱包API #### 准备开发环境

                在集成IM钱包API之前,开发者需要准备合适的开发环境。首先,需要安装相关的开发工具,如代码编辑器和HTTP客户端。同时,确保访问IM钱包API的必要权限和认证信息。

                #### 认证与授权流程

                IM钱包API通常要求开发者进行身份认证,以确保对API的安全访问。这一过程可能包括OAuth 2.0等认证机制,开发者需遵循具体的文档指导完成认证,并在调用API时携带相应的认证信息。

                #### 使用示例代码

                为了帮助开发者上手,IM钱包API通常提供详细的使用示例代码。通过这些示例代码,开发者可以快速了解如何通过API进行钱包的创建、交易的处理等操作。示例代码通常涵盖多种编程语言,如Python、Java、JavaScript等。

                #### 处理错误与调试

                在API集成过程中,错误处理和调试是不可避免的环节。IM钱包API会返回相应的错误码和信息,开发者需根据这些信息进行问题排查和解决。此外,可以通过日志记录和调试工具提升开发效率。

                ### 5. IM钱包API的最佳实践 #### 安全性考量

                安全性是IM钱包API最重要的考量之一。开发者应确保在任何数据传输中使用SSL加密,定期检查安全漏洞,并及时更新相关的软件和库。此外,建议实施最小权限原则,以减少潜在的安全风险。

                #### 性能

                在使用IM钱包API时,性能也不可忽视。开发者应注意API的调用次数,使用批量操作来减少请求次数,从而提高整体的应用性能。此外,缓存机制的实现也能有效提升响应速度。

                #### 兼容性建议

                IM钱包API的兼容性对用户体验有直接影响。开发者在集成API时,应确保其兼容多种操作系统和设备。同时,API的版本更新时需注意向后兼容,以避免用户因版本不匹配而遇到问题。

                ### 6. IM钱包API的应用案例 #### 电子商务平台

                IM钱包API在电子商务平台中的应用非常广泛,通过API集成,用户可以方便地使用数字钱包进行支付。凭借其高度的安全性和便捷性,IM钱包API大大提升了用户在电子商务中的购物体验,从而推动了在线交易的发展。

                #### 社交媒体应用

                在社交媒体应用中,IM钱包API也被广泛使用。用户可以通过社交媒体平台直接进行资产转账和交换,这为用户创建了新的价值交换工具。同时,社交平台也能根据用户的交易行为进行个性化推荐,增强用户黏性。

                #### 游戏行业的使用

                在游戏行业,IM钱包API的应用场景主要体现在虚拟物品的交易方面。玩家可以轻松购买、出售游戏道具,这种新型的经济模式提升了游戏的吸引力和可玩性。而且,使用IM钱包API,还可以有效防止欺诈行为,提高交易的安全性。

                ### 7. IM钱包API的未来发展趋势 #### 区块链技术的持续创新

                IM钱包API的未来将与区块链技术的进一步创新密切相关。随着区块链技术的不断进步,IM钱包API将能提供更多的功能和更高的安全性。未来的API可能会引入更先进的共识机制和智能合约,促进数字资产的流动性。

                #### 监管政策的变化

                监管政策的变化将对IM钱包API的发展产生重大影响。各国政府对数字货币的监管政策不断演变,开发者需及时调整API集成策略,以应对合规要求。例如,某些地区可能要求收集用户的身份信息,开发者在API集成时需考虑这样的合规要求。

                #### 用户体验的改善

                用户体验将继续影响IM钱包API的发展。未来,API提供商需要关注用户的反馈,通过不断迭代来用户界面和操作流程。而且,随着人工智能技术的进步,IM钱包API可能会引入更智能的服务,例如根据用户的交易行为进行个性化推荐。

                ### 8. 结论 #### IM钱包API的重要性与潜在影响

                IM钱包API不仅使得数字钱包的使用更加便捷,同时也推动了数字经济的发展。随着用户对数字资产管理需求的不断增加,IM钱包API的重要性愈发凸显。通过结合先进的技术和最佳实践,IM钱包API将为开发者和用户带来更高效、安全的服务。

                ## 相关问题介绍 ### IM钱包API如何保证安全性?

                IM钱包API如何保证安全性?

                IM钱包API的安全性主要体现在多个方面。第一,数据传输中的加密机制,如SSL/TLS协议,确保了用户数据在网络传输中的安全性。第二,双重身份验证机制加强了用户的身份验证,降低了未授权访问的可能性。此外,IM钱包API还使用了权限控制,确保用户仅能访问自己有权限的资源……

                (此跟进内容会依次展开,涵盖所有相关问题。) 为了满足文章字数要求及细节的深入,以上各节对应的问题需扩展详细说明,确保每个部分内容约700字。可以我再逐步展开每个部分,或者对特定问题进行深入解析。IM钱包API详解:如何高效集成和使用IM钱包API详解:如何高效集成和使用
                分享 :
                                author

                                tpwallet

                                TokenPocket是全球最大的数字货币钱包,支持包括BTC, ETH, BSC, TRON, Aptos, Polygon, Solana, OKExChain, Polkadot, Kusama, EOS等在内的所有主流公链及Layer 2,已为全球近千万用户提供可信赖的数字货币资产管理服务,也是当前DeFi用户必备的工具钱包。

                                  相关新闻

                                  如何通过TPWallet轻松交易
                                  2024-12-15
                                  如何通过TPWallet轻松交易

                                  内容主体大纲 1. 引言 - 介绍ETH链和TPWallet的背景 - 交易加密货币的流行趋势2. 什么是TPWallet - TPWallet的功能概述 - TPW...

                                  标题  如何同步以太钱包到
                                  2024-09-18
                                  标题 如何同步以太钱包到

                                  内容主体大纲 1. 引言 1.1. 以太钱包的简介 1.2. TPWallet的特点 1.3. 同步的重要性 2. 准备工作 2.1. 下载安装TPWallet 2.2. 确...

                                  如何在电脑上使用TPWalle
                                  2024-09-23
                                  如何在电脑上使用TPWalle

                                  ### 内容大纲1. **引言** - TPWallet的介绍 - 使用TPWallet的好处2. **TPWallet电脑版的特性** - 电脑版的功能 - 与手机版的对比...